// Copyright & source: http://pdf.tchwork.com/fr/js/QSelect?8454&src=1
if(!window.QSelect){ACCENT=navigator.userAgent.indexOf('Safari')<0?['AÀÁÂÃÄÅĀĂĄǺ','aàáâãäåāăąǻ','CĆĈÇĊČ','cćĉçċč','DĐĎ','dđď','EÈÉÊËĒĔĘĖĚ','eèéêëēĕęėě','GĜĢĞĠ','gĝģğġ','HĤĦ','hĥħ','IÌÍÎĨÏĪĬĮİ','iìíîĩïīĭįı','JĴ','jĵ','KĶ','kķ','LĹĻŁĿĽ','lĺļłŀľ','NŃÑŅŇ','nńñņň','OÒÓŐÔÕÖØŌŎǾ','oòóőôõöøōŏǿ','RŔŖŘ','rŕŗř','SŚŜŞŠ','sśŝşš','TŢŦŤ','tţŧť','UÙÚŰÛŨÜŮŪŬŲ','uùúűûũüůūŭų','WẀẂŴẄ','wẁẃŵẅ','YỲÝŶŸ','yỳýŷÿ','ZŹŻŽ','zźżž']:['AÀÁÂÃÄ','aàáâãä','CÇ','cç','EÈÉÊË','eèéêë','IÌÍÎĨÏ','iìíîĩï','NÑ','nñ','OÒÓŐÔÕÖ','oòóőôõö','UÙÚÛŨÜ','uùúûũü','YỲÝŶŸ','yỳýŷÿ'];ACCENT_LIGFROM=[/[\uCCA8\uCCB1]/g,/[ÆǼǢ]/g,/[æǽǣ]/g,/ß/g,/Œ/g,/œ/g,/ʤʣʥ/g,/ﬀ/g,/ﬃ/g,/ﬄ/g,/ﬁ/g,/ﬂ/g,/ƕ/g,/Ƣ/g,/ƣ/g,/ﬆﬅ/g,/ʨ/g,/ʦ/g,/ƻ/g];ACCENT_LIGTO=['','AE','ae','ss','OE','oe','dz','ff','ffi','ffl','fi','fl','hv','OI','oi','st','tc','ts','2'];ACCENT_RX=[];$i=ACCENT.length;while($i--)ACCENT_RX[$i]=new RegExp('['+ACCENT[$i]+']','g');ACCENT_ALPHANUM='0-9a-zA-Z\xcc\xa8\xcc\xb1ÆǼǢæǽǣßŒœʤʣʥﬀﬃﬄﬁﬂƕƢƣﬆﬅʨʦƻ'+ACCENT.join('');RegExp.quote=function(e,i){var t=ACCENT.length-1;e=e.replace(/([\.\\\+\*\?\[\^\]\$\(\)\{\}\=\!\<\>\|\:])/g,'\\$1');if(i){do e=e.replace(ACCENT_RX[t],'['+ACCENT[t]+']');while(--t);};return e};function stripAccents(e,i){var t=ACCENT.length;while(t--)e=e.replace(ACCENT_RX[t],ACCENT[t].charAt(0));t=ACCENT_LIGFROM;while(t--)e=e.replace(ACCENT_LIGFROM[t],ACCENT_LIGTO[t]);return i>0?e.toUpperCase():i<0?e.toLowerCase():e};A$=document.getElementById?function(e){return document.getElementById(e)}:function(e){return document.all[e]};function S$(e){this.d$=1;e=this.e$;e.f$.e$=e.x$.e$=this.e$;e.f$.onchange=e.b$;e.c$=this};function y$(e){this.d$=0;e=this.e$;e.c$=0;e.f$.onchange=null;QSelect.o$(function(){if(!e.c$)e.l$();e.sync(e.n$,1)},1)};function N$(e){var t=this.e$;e=e||event;if(!e.srcElement&&e.target&&'SELECT'==e.target.tagName)return;QSelect.o$(function(){if(t.C$())t.l$()},1)};function s$(t){var e=this.e$,n=e.u$,l,i=getCaret(this);this.autofit&&this.autofit();t=(t||event).keyCode;m$=t&&t!=8&&t!=46;if(e.t$==this.value)return;e.t$=this.value;e.n$='';QSelect.o$(function(){if(e.u$!=n)return;e.h$(e.t$,e.s$,i)},50)};function w$(e){var t=this.e$,i=t.f$;++t.u$;if(i.d$)return;e=(e||event).keyCode;if(13==e||9==e){t.sync(t.n$,1);if('visible'==t.a$.style.visibility){t.C$();t.l$();if(13==e||t.p$)return false}}else if(27==e||(8==e&&''==t.t$))t.l$();else if(38==e||57373==e||40==e||57374==e||33==e||57371==e||34==e||57372==e){if('TEXTAREA'==this.tagName&&'visible'!=t.a$.style.visibility)return;t.g$();if('visible'==t.a$.style.visibility){i.focus();if(-1==i.selectedIndex)QSelect.o$(function(){i.selectedIndex=0},1)}}};function Q$(){var e=this.e$;if(e.c$){e.l$();e.c$.focus()};this.precheck=0;return false};QSelectInit=window.QSelectInit||function(t,e){QSelect(t,e)};QSelect=(function(){var u,i=window,c=i.A$,o=i.S$,s=i.y$,r=i.N$,a=i.s$,f=i.w$,h=i.Q$,e=c('__QSs'),n=e.options,l=c('__QSd');e.onfocus=o;e.onblur=s;e.onmouseup=r;n[0]=null;n.length=0;return function(C,g){var r={},E=C.form,v=(C.__QSt||'')+C.name,p=c('__QSb'+v)||{},d=0,g=g(r,C,e,n);r.h$=g.search;r.C$=g.setValue;r.p$=g.fixTab;r.t$=C.value;r.n$=C.value;r.a$=l;r.u$=0;r.f$=e;r.x$=E;r.b$=g.onchange;C.e$=r;C.onfocus=o;C.onblur=s;C.onkeyup=a;C.onkeydown=f;C.onkeypress=f;r.s$=function(h,s,f,a,c){e.selectedIndex=-1;d=0;var o='[^'+ACCENT_ALPHANUM+']+',i=ACCENT.length-1,l=C.value;l=l.replace(new RegExp(o,'g'),'#');if('#'==l||''==l)l=/^$/g;else{do l=l.replace(ACCENT_RX[i],'['+ACCENT[i]+']');while(--i);l=new RegExp('^'+l.replace(/#/g,o),'i')};for(i in h)if('function'!=typeof h[i]){i=''+h[i];n[d++]=new Option(i,i);if(!s&&(o=i.match(l))){s=i;o=o[0].length;f=C.value;c=f+i.substr(o);f=f.length}}while(n.length>d)n[--n.length]=null;if(t(s))r.n$=s;if(!t(c))c=s;if(u&&c){a=t(a)?f+a:c.length;r.t$=C.value=c;if(!setSel(C,f,a)){r.t$=C.value=c.substr(0,f);if(r.t$!=r.n$)r.n$=''}};r.g$()};r.g$=function(){if(d>0){var t=C.offsetLeft,f=C.offsetTop,s=C.offsetWidth,o=C.offsetHeight-1,n=C.offsetParent,c=l.style;while(n){t+=n.offsetLeft;f+=n.offsetTop;n=n.offsetParent};c.left=t+'px';c.top=(f+o)+'px';c.width=s+'px';e.size=d<7?(d>2?d:2):7;e.style.width=s+'px';E.precheck=h;t=document;t=t.documentElement||t.body;n=t.scrollTop;t=n+n+(i.innerHeight||t.clientHeight)-C.offsetHeight-f;c.visibility='hidden';c.display='';o=e.offsetHeight;if(t<o&&t<f-n)c.top=(f-o)+'px';c.visibility='visible'}else r.l$()};r.l$=function(){var t=l.style;if('hidden'==t.visibility)return;e.selectedIndex=-1;t.visibility='hidden';t.display='none';E.precheck=0};p.v$=p.onmousedown;p.onmousedown=function(){this.E$='visible'==l.style.visibility;this.v$()};p.onclick=function(){C.select();C.focus();this.E$?r.l$():r.h$('*',r.s$)};p=0;r.sync=function(t,e){if(!e||(r.n$||C.lock))C.value=r.t$=r.n$=t}}})();QSelect.T$=0;QSelect.r$=[];QSelect.o$=function(t,i,e){if(t){e=++QSelect.T$;QSelect.r$[e]=t;return setTimeout('QSelect.r$['+e+']();QSelect.r$['+e+']=null',i)}};function QSelectSearch(e){if(e&&0==e[e.length-1]-0)e.length--;return function(l,t,n,i){return{fixTab:0,search:function(t,l){if('*'==t)return l(QSelectSearch.limit?e.slice(0,QSelectSearch.limit):e);var n=[],i=0,c=t.length;if(t){t=RegExp.quote(t,1);t=new RegExp('(^|[^0-9a-z'+ACCENT.join('')+'])'+t,'i');for(;i<e.length;++i)if(t.test((''+e[i]).replace(/@[-._a-z0-9]+/gi,'')))n[n.length]=e[i]};l(n)},onchange:function(){t.select();t.focus()},setValue:function(){var e=n.selectedIndex;if(e>=0){l.sync(i[e].text);t.select();t.focus();return 1};return 0}}}};QSelectSearch.limit=15};